PradžiaDokumentacija

MCP Server Integration

ChatReact įgyvendina Model Context Protocol (MCP), leidžiantį prijungti jūsų ChatReact paskyrą prie AI asistentų, tokių kaip Claude Desktop, Cursor ir kitų MCP suderinamų įrankių.

Kas yra MCP?

Model Context Protocol yra atviras standartas, kuris suteikia AI asistentams galimybę bendrauti su išorinėmis paslaugomis ir duomenų šaltiniais. Naudodami ChatReact MCP integraciją, jūs galite:

  • Valdyti pokalbių robotus — atnaujinti instrukcijas, asmenybę ir valdiklio nustatymus
  • Kurti ir atnaujinti DUK naudojant natūralią kalbą
  • Peržiūrėti analizę, pokalbių istoriją ir potencialius klientus
  • Peržiūrėti Improvement Agent pasiūlymus ir juos patvirtinti arba atmesti
  • Stebėti gyvus pokalbių seansus ir laukiančią eilę

Pradžia

1. Sugeneruokite API raktą

  1. Eikite į savo DashboardCompany → skirtuką API
  2. Spauskite Create API Key
  3. Pavadinkite raktą aiškiai (pvz., "Claude Desktop") ir pasirinkite bent vieną leidimą
  4. Nukopijuokite sugeneruotą raktą (prasideda cr_)

API raktai prieinami mokamuose planuose — žr. mūsų Pricing page.

Saugojimo rekomendacija: laikykite API raktą saugiai. Jo negalima atkurti po sukūrimo.

2. Konfigūruokite savo MCP klientą

ChatReact MCP serveris yra talpinamas adresu https://www.chatreact.ai/api/mcp ir bendrauja per HTTP (JSON-RPC). Autentifikacija vykdoma su Authorization: Bearer antrašte — taip pat priimama X-API-Key antraštė su tuo pačiu raktu.

Cursor IDE

Cursor tiesiogiai palaiko nuotolinius MCP serverius. Pridėkite į savo Cursor MCP nustatymus:

{
  "mcpServers": {
    "chatreact": {
      "url": "https://www.chatreact.ai/api/mcp",
      "headers": {
        "Authorization": "Bearer cr_your_api_key_here"
      }
    }
  }
}

Claude Desktop

Claude Desktop konfigūracijos failas palaiko komandinius serverius, todėl naudokite standartinį mcp-remote tiltą, kad prisijungtumėte prie talpinamo galutinio taško:

macOS: ~/Library/Application Support/Claude/claude_desktop_config.json
Windows: %APPDATA%\Claude\claude_desktop_config.json

{
  "mcpServers": {
    "chatreact": {
      "command": "npx",
      "args": [
        "-y",
        "mcp-remote",
        "https://www.chatreact.ai/api/mcp",
        "--header",
        "X-API-Key:cr_your_api_key_here"
      ]
    }
  }
}

Šiai konfigūracijai reikia įdiegto Node.js. Pavyzdyje naudojama X-API-Key antraštė, nes kai kurie klientai nepatikimai tvarko tarpus argumentuose.

3. Perkraukite savo AI asistentą

Išsaugoję konfigūraciją, perkraukite Claude Desktop arba Cursor, kad užmegztumėte ryšį.

Turimi įrankiai

ChatReact MCP teikia išsamų įrankių rinkinį, suskirstytą į kategorijas:

Jūsų paskyra

ToolDescription
user_profileGauti jūsų profilio informaciją
user_companiesIšvardinti įmonę, kuriai priskirtas jūsų API raktas
user_notificationsGauti jūsų naujausius pranešimus

Įmonės ir komandos valdymas

ToolDescription
company_listIšvardinti įmonę, kuriai priskirtas jūsų API raktas
company_getGauti konkrečios įmonės duomenis
company_members_listIšvardinti įmonės narius su jų rolėmis
company_chatbots_listIšvardinti visus įmonės pokalbių robotus
company_updateAtnaujinti įmonės pavadinimą, aprašymą ar nustatymus

Pokalbių roboto valdymas

ToolDescription
chatbot_listIšvardinti visus pokalbių robotus su santraukos statistika
chatbot_getGauti pokalbių roboto duomenis ir konfigūraciją
chatbot_get_instructionsGauti pagrindines pokalbių roboto instrukcijas
chatbot_add_instructionPridėti naują pagrindinę instrukciją
chatbot_update_instructionAtnaujinti esamą pagrindinę instrukciją
chatbot_delete_instructionIštrinti pagrindinę instrukciją
chatbot_update_personalityAtnaujinti toną, kalbą ir žinutes
chatbot_toggle_activeAktyvuoti arba deaktyvuoti pokalbių robotą
chatbot_toggle_learningĮjungti arba išjungti mokymosi fazę
widget_settings_getGauti esamus valdiklio nustatymus
widget_settings_updateAtnaujinti valdiklio išvaizdą (spalvos, dydis, pozicija)

DUK valdymas

ToolDescription
faq_listIšvardinti visus DUK pokalbių robotui
faq_getGauti DUK duomenis
faq_createSukurti naują DUK
faq_updateAtnaujinti esamą DUK
faq_deleteIštrinti DUK
faq_categories_listIšvardinti DUK kategorijas
faq_suggestions_listIšvardinti laukiantį DUK pasiūlymus, sugeneruotus iš pokalbių

Žinių bazė

ToolDescription
knowledge_documents_listIšvardinti dokumentus pokalbių roboto žinių bazėje
knowledge_document_getGauti konkretaus dokumento duomenis
knowledge_document_deleteIštrinti dokumentą iš žinių bazės
knowledge_statsGauti žinių bazės statistiką

Svetainių nuskaitymą valdo prietaisų skydelis — žr. Knowledge Base.

Potencialių klientų valdymas

ToolDescription
lead_listIšvardinti potencialius klientus su pasirinktiniais filtrais pagal būseną arba kategoriją
lead_getGauti visą potencialaus kliento informaciją, įskaitant šaltinio pokalbio seansą
lead_updateAtnaujinti potencialaus kliento būseną, kategoriją arba pastabas
lead_deleteVisam laikui ištrinti potencialų klientą
lead_categories_listIšvardinti potencialių klientų kategorijas
lead_statsGauti potencialių klientų statistiką, įskaitant skaičius pagal būseną
lead_field_config_getGauti potencialių klientų fiksavimo laukų konfigūraciją

Pokalbių istorija

ToolDescription
chat_sessions_listIšvardinti pokalbių seansus su pasirenkamais filtrais
chat_session_getGauti pokalbių seansą su visomis žinutėmis
chat_session_searchIeškoti pokalbių seansų pagal žinučių turinį arba lankytojo informaciją

Analitika

ToolDescription
analytics_overviewGauti pokalbių skaičius, žinučių skaičius ir pasitenkinimo rodiklius
analytics_chat_volumeGauti pokalbių apimtį per laiką diagramoms ir tendencijoms

Improvement Agent

ToolDescription
improvement_sessions_listIšvardinti patobulinimų seansus
improvement_session_getGauti seanso duomenis, įskaitant pasiūlymus
improvement_proposals_pendingIšvardinti laukiantį peržiūros pasiūlymus
improvement_proposal_approvePatvirtinti pasiūlymą ir taikyti pakeitimą
improvement_proposal_rejectAtmesti pasiūlymą

Gyvas pokalbis

ToolDescription
live_chat_sessions_listIšvardinti gyvus pokalbių seansus
live_chat_session_getGauti gyvą pokalbių seansą su visomis žinutėmis
live_chat_queueGauti seansus, laukiančius agente

Gyvo pokalbio įrankiai yra tik skaitymui. Norėdami tiesiogiai bendrauti su lankytojais, naudokite Live Chat prietaisų skydelį.

Pavyzdinės darbo eigos

Pagrindinės instrukcijos pridėjimas

Prašykite savo AI asistento:

"Pridėkite pagrindinę instrukciją mano 'Support Bot' pokalbių robotui: mes siūlome nemokamą pristatymą užsakymams virš €50"

Asistentas naudos chatbot_add_instruction su atitinkamais parametrais.

Patobulinimų pasiūlymų peržiūra

"Rodyti man visus laukiantį patobulinimų pasiūlymus mano pokalbių robotui ir paaiškinti, kokius pakeitimus jie siūlo"

Asistentas atliks:

  1. Naudos improvement_proposals_pending, kad gautų pasiūlymus
  2. Išanalizuos ir apibendrins kiekvieną pasiūlymą
  3. Patvirtins arba atmes juos jūsų vardu su improvement_proposal_approve arba improvement_proposal_reject

Pokalbių našumo analizė

"Suteikite man savaitinę ataskaitą apie pokalbių apimtį ir klientų pasitenkinimą mano pokalbių robotui"

Asistentas naudos analytics_overview ir analytics_chat_volume, kad paruoštų išsamią ataskaitą.

Saugumas

  • API raktai priskiriami jūsų įmonei
  • Raktus galima bet kada atšaukti iš prietaisų skydelio
  • API prieiga prieinama mokamuose planuose — žr. mūsų Pricing page

Trikčių šalinimas

Ryšys nepavyko

  1. Patikrinkite, ar jūsų API raktas teisingas
  2. Patikrinkite, ar raktas nebuvo atšauktas
  3. Įsitikinkite, kad jūsų planas apima API prieigą
  4. Perkraukite savo MCP klientą

Įrankis nerastas

Perkraukite savo MCP klientą po konfigūracijos pakeitimų, kad jis įkeltų prieinamus įrankius. Įrankių pavadinimai rašomi mažosiomis raidėmis su pabraukimais (pvz., faq_list).


Reikia pagalbos? Contact our support team →